Social Movements: The Pursuit of Liberty and Equality

Social movements have played a vital role in advancing the cause of emancipation, challenging the status quo and pushing for fundamental changes in society. The Civil Rights Movement in the United States and the anti-apartheid movement in South Africa are exemplary cases of collective activism that achieved remarkable breakthroughs in the fight for freedom and equality.The Civil Rights Movement in the United States, which emerged in the 1950s and 1960s, aimed to address the systemic injustices faced by African Americans, including racial segregation, disenfranchisement, and economic inequality.

Leaders like Martin Luther King Jr., Rosa Parks, and Malcolm X played pivotal roles in organizing protests, boycotts, and nonviolent resistance, which ultimately led to landmark legislation, including the Civil Rights Act of 1964 and the Voting Rights Act of 1965.

Key Figures and Events:

  • Martin Luther King Jr. and the Montgomery Bus Boycott (1955)
  • Rosa Parks and the Montgomery Bus Boycott (1955)
  • Malcolm X and the Nation of Islam (1950s-1960s)
  • The March on Washington for Jobs and Freedom (1963)

Similarly, the anti-apartheid movement in South Africa, led by figures like Nelson Mandela, Desmond Tutu, and Oliver Tambo, fought against the institutionalized racism and oppression of the apartheid regime. Their collective efforts led to the eventual dismantling of apartheid and the establishment of a democratic government in South Africa.

The Power of Art as a Means of Resistance

Art has been a crucial form of expression during times of social and political upheaval. From graffiti and murals to paintings and sculptures, art has enabled artists to convey messages of resistance and freedom. In the 1960s, for example, African American artists such as Romare Bearden and Faith Ringgold used their art to express their experiences of racism and oppression, while also promoting messages of hope and empowerment.

  • Street art and graffiti have been used by activists to convey messages of resistance and protest, often with bold and striking images.
  • Paintings and sculptures have been used to express the experiences and struggles of marginalized communities, such as the works of Frida Kahlo and Diego Rivera.
  • Photography has been used to document social and political injustices, such as the works of Dorothea Lange and Gordon Parks.

These forms of creative expression have not only conveyed messages of resistance and freedom but have also provided a platform for marginalized voices to be heard.

The Role of Music in Promoting Freedom and Empowerment

Music has long been a powerful means of promoting freedom and empowerment. From civil rights anthems such as “We Shall Overcome” to hip-hop songs like “The Message,” music has enabled artists to express their experiences and struggles while also promoting messages of hope and resilience. In the 1960s, for example, artists like Bob Dylan and Joan Baez used their music to promote messages of social justice and activism.

  • Civil rights anthems have been used to promote messages of freedom and equality, such as “We Shall Overcome” and “A Change Is Gonna Come.”
  • Hip-hop has been used to express the experiences of marginalized communities, such as the struggles and hardships faced by African American youth.
  • Folk music has been used to promote messages of social justice and activism, such as the works of Pete Seeger and Woody Guthrie.

These forms of creative expression have not only promoted messages of freedom and empowerment but have also provided a platform for marginalized voices to be heard.
